29 Common Software Engineer Interview Questions (With Expert Answers)

 thumbnail

29 Common Software Engineer Interview Questions (With Expert Answers)

Published Mar 20, 25
4 min read
[=headercontent]Most Common Data Science Interview Questions & How To Answer Them [/headercontent] [=image]
Sql Interview Questions Every Data Engineer Should Know

How To Break Down A Coding Problem In A Software Engineering Interview




[/video]

For each and every system layout scenario, you'll be asked to price activities from most efficient or ineffective. After finishing the system layout module, you'll be asked to fill up in the Work Style Study, which will examine your job style using declarations. Expect 30 to 40 multiple-choice inquiries. One meeting candidate reports receiving a Job Example Simulation along with the Job Design Survey. The simulation is a type of" day in the life"kind of task. Your motivates might come in the kind of emails, videos, or immediate messages from an online manager or staff member. You'll be tested on your analytic abilities abreast with Amazon's Management Concepts. If you pass the on the internet assessment, you can anticipate a 15-minute prep work session on Amazon Chime, the business's video conferencing item.

10 Proven Strategies To Ace Your Next Software Engineering Interview

The Best Python Courses For Data Science & Ai Interviews


One meeting will certainly cover system style questions. You'll be asked behavioral inquiries in all your meetings. One of your last interviews will be with what Amazon calls a"Bar Raiser".

This is the part of the meeting where you want to show that you think in a structured method and create code that's exact, bug-free, and fast.(2%) Hash tables( 2%of inquiries, least regular )We have actually additionally detailed usual examples utilized at Amazon for these different inquiry types listed below. This is the component of the meeting where you desire to reveal that you can both be imaginative and structured at the very same time.

Have foundation; differ and dedicate"Leaders are obligated to pleasantly test decisions when they differ, even when doing so is uneasy or exhausting. Leaders have conviction and are steadfast. They do not endanger for the sake of social cohesion. When a choice is determined, they dedicate entirely."Any kind of group of smart leaders will certainly disagree at some factor. At the same time, they want to understand you can pick up the right time to move on despite your disagreement. Develop and simplify" Leaders expect and require innovation and invention from their groups and always discover methods to simplify. They are on the surface mindful, seek originalities from anywhere, and are not limited by" not designed here."Due to the fact that we do new points, we accept that we might be misconstrued for extended periods of time. "Amazon depends on a society of technology. Interviewers intend to see that you are excited to dive deep when issues emerge.

Tell me concerning a job in which you had to deep dive into analysis Tell me about the most complicated problem you have actually worked on Describe an instance when you utilized a great deal of data in a brief duration of time Are right, a lot"Leaders are right a lot. Amazon is significant and its SDEs require to develop products that reach significant scale to make a distinction for the service. You'll observe the instances listed right here are basic interview concerns, yet they supply an ideal possibility for you to resolve this principle.

The Key Steps To Prepare For A Software Engineer Interview – Best Practices

This management concept is generally talked about in interviews for really senior engineering positions that involve people administration or constructing a team(e.g. Software application Growth Manager, Director, etc ). At every touchpoint, Amazon tries to offer customers with as much worth for as little expense as possible. Some instances noted right here are general meeting concerns, yet they supply an excellent opportunity for you to resolve this concept.

The Key Steps To Prepare For A Software Engineer Interview – Best Practices

How To Land A High-paying Software Engineer Job Without A Cs Degree


Similar to the concept" hire and develop the finest," this concept is much more most likely to come up in interviews for senior and/or managerial placements. You may be a superb software application designer, yet unfortunately, that will not be adequate to ace your interviews at Amazon. Talking to is a skill in itself, that you require to learn.

How To Negotiate A Software Engineer Salary After A Faang Offer

In your system design interview, you require to explicitly state presumptions and inspect with your recruiter to see if those assumptions are reasonable. While we stated the initial four values as the ones provided focus in SDE meetings, the ideal means to prepare is to have at least one story for each LP. Gather range and performance requirements(e.g. 500 deals per secondly) Mention any presumptions you're making out loud Action 2: Style at a high level then pierce down Lay out the high-level elements (e.g. Play the function of both the prospect and the recruiter, asking inquiries and addressing them, simply like two people would certainly in an interview.